Key Information About Empire State Developments
Empire State Developments operates in the Egyptian market through a portfolio concentrated in the New Administrative Capital, supported by an execution background in contracting and electromechanical works. The company is led by Engineer Mahmoud El Serag, who serves as Chairman and CEO. Its current market presence is based on three announced developments rather than a long property delivery record dating back to 1989, as some competing articles suggest.
Empire State Developments has three principal projects: Upmount, Evette Mall, and El Centro. Upmount covers approximately 21 feddans in the R8 residential district, while unit areas in Evette Mall start from around 35 square metres. No confirmed figures have been announced for the company’s capital or market value. The available data indicate its operational scale but do not define its total investment volume precisely.
Empire State Developments competes by translating its contracting experience into decisions related to construction, engineering coordination, and technical detail management. The company has appointed engineering and operational partners such as Moharram Bakhoum and Safir Hotels & Resorts for selected developments. These partnerships add technical weight, but they are not sufficient alone to assess handover quality, schedule compliance, or after-sales service.
About Empire State Developments
The group’s professional roots date back to 1989, when Al Hamd Contracting Company was established and began operating in contracting and electromechanical works. However, the establishment date of Empire State Developments as an independent real estate entity is not clearly confirmed in the available sources, although announced activity can be traced to at least 2021. This distinction is necessary to understand the company’s experience without overstating its property development record.
History and Development of Empire State Developments
The journey behind Empire State Developments began with a contracting background extending back to 1989, followed by the completion of more than 500 assignments across Egypt and the Middle East. The group later entered the New Administrative Capital property market through El Centro, followed by Evette Mall and then Upmount. This sequence reflects a transition from investment-focused developments to a residential project covering approximately 21 feddans.

- The group has completed more than 500 contracting and electromechanical assignments in Egypt and selected Middle Eastern markets. This figure does not represent 500 developer-owned real estate projects but reflects previous execution experience that should be separated clearly from the company’s property delivery record.
- Empire State Developments expanded within the New Administrative Capital from a mixed-use project to a commercial development before entering the residential sector through Upmount, which covers approximately 21 feddans. This move reflects an intention to build a portfolio that is not dependent on one property segment.
- The company has entered engineering and operational partnerships with Moharram Bakhoum and Safir Hotels & Resorts to support design, management, and operation in selected projects. The impact of these agreements should be evaluated after actual operation begins and compared with the service levels stated in contracts and announced plans.
Empire State Developments Projects
Empire State Developments has introduced three known projects in the New Administrative Capital, covering residential, commercial, administrative, medical, and hospitality uses. The figures show that its portfolio remains concentrated within one city, increasing the importance of monitoring construction and handover progress across every project.
